There is only one well-known person buried at this small Orange County cemetery, but she is a figure whose tragic death made the headlines: Nicole Simpson (1959-1994), wife of O.J. Simpson, and murder victim in the infamous case that dominated the news throughout the mid 90's.

And her grave is fairly easy to find.

Once you pull through the main gates of the park, turn right (west) and follow the road a short distance until it dead-ends at a u-turn point. Make a u-turn and park just west of the brick building which is on the south side of the road.


Nicole's grave is located just behind (south of) that brick building. Just walk around the building and look for two small flower pots on her grave, about four rows back (north) from the building.

Getting there: Ascension is a Catholic cemetery located in Orange County, about 15 miles southeast of Disneyland, near the "El Toro Y," and north of the Laguna Hills Mall. Take the 5 or 405 Freeway south to the Lake Forest Drive exit. Go northeast on Lake Forest Drive (about 2 miles) to Trabuco Road. Turn left (northwest) on Trabuco, go a half mile northwest and the cemetery will be on your left (southwest) side.
